Biochar is getting more attention as a peat alternative, but as Dr. Ping Yu explains in this episode, not all biochar works the same way. Feedstock, production temperature, texture, pH, and application rate all change how biochar performs in a growing mix.In this episode of How We Grow, Chad Massura sits down with Dr. Ping Yu, assistant professor and ornamental extension specialist at the University of Georgia, to talk through what biochar actually is, how it differs from ash, what her research found in ornamental and container crop production, and what growers should think about before adding biochar to a mix.They get into the practical side of biochar: how it can support peat alternatives, why consistency matters, how different chars behave differently, and why the future of growing media may be more customized than one-size-fits-all.What You’ll Learn:🌱 Why biochar is not the same thing as ash🧪 How feedstock and production temperature change biochar performance🪴 What Dr. Yu’s research found when testing biochar in peat-based mixes💧 How biochar may help with drought and salt stress📉 Why cost and consistency are still major barriers for commercial adoption🔬 What growers should look for when evaluating biochar products🌿 Why biochar may become a bigger part of future soilless media systemsYou can connect with Dr. Ping Yu on LinkedIn at https://www.linkedin.com/in/ping-yu-865aa2191 or reach her through her professional email at [email protected]
